Variant summary

Our verdict is Uncertain significance. The variant received 2 ACMG points: 4P and 2B. PM2PM5BP4_Moderate

The NM_207370.4(GPR153):​c.217C>A​(p.Arg73Ser) variant causes a missense change. The variant allele was found at a frequency of 0.000000684 in 1,461,510 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R73H) has been classified as Benign.

Genes affected
GPR153 (HGNC:23618): (G protein-coupled receptor 153) This gene encodes an integral membrane protein that belongs to the Class A rhodopsin superfamily of G protein coupled receptors. The encoded protein is expressed primarily in the central nervous system. A knockdown of the orthologous gene in rat is associated with a significant reduction in food intake and impaired decision making ability. Mutations in this gene are associated with schizophrenia, autism, and other neuropsychiatric disorders. The expression of this gene is activated by the glioma-associated oncogene homolog 1 transcription factor which, in turn, is activated by sonic hedgehog in normal and tumorigenic cells. [provided by RefSeq, Feb 2017]
